Output e52b4e03e1c60d06cd4fd535fbf3fcd3490402b7654d07bdad2f7ed6042e7f67:32

value
399950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c150c564e37ec49072c0336f350ef3c8f976abe0 OP_EQUAL
address
3KKB6e3CkmbiuLQSxfMNWToDpBwL8Xd6xg
transaction
e52b4e03e1c60d06cd4fd535fbf3fcd3490402b7654d07bdad2f7ed6042e7f67
spent
true